SUMMARY: The Production Technician III is responsible for operating and monitoring production machinery to maximize production and maintaining Keurig’s high standards of safety and quality. This role will also be responsible for coaching, mentoring, auditing and facilitating others in applying knowledge of manufacturing processes to the improvement of safety, quality delivery cost and culture. This position actively participates and contributes at the site level of impact across key plant metrics and balanced scorecard goals.

Shift/Schedule: This is a full-time position working our Days D2 Shift. This shift works 12 hour rotating shift on the 2-2-3 schedule. Flexibility to work outside of normal schedule, including weekends and holidays, is required as needed.

What you will do:

Safety

  • Role Model for communicating, demonstrating and supporting safe behaviors.

  • Actively coach and develops Safety Observations and Peer to Peer coaching/feedback.

  • Active participant of Safety Steering,

  • Actively schedules, organizes, and leads risk reduction process (i.e. hazard hunts, risk assessments, job hazard analysis, PPE assessments, etc.)

  • Safety or Environmental program Owner/co-owner

Quality

  • Coaching and mentoring of Quality Data Set, Safe Quality Food, Good Manufacturing Practices and Hazard Analysis Critical Control Point systems.

  • Uses lean tools and data for predictive analysis and implementation of corrective actions

  • Leads layered internal audits

  • Leads Root Cause Corrective Analysis /Corrective Action & Preventive Action activities with the team

  • Trains Production Technician I and IIs in Root Cause Corrective Analysis skills, facilitation and leading.

  • Role Model for understanding and demonstration of ownership of quality metrics.

  • Role models SQF standards and facilitates the preparation and maintenance of standards relative to audits and compliance

Delivery

  • Coaching and teaching others in the Daily Management Systems particularly in determining root cause, concise problem statements & developing corrective action plans, escalating to zone or maintenance as appropriate.

  • Generating data for plant and zone board. Identifying trends in data and proposing action steps.

  • Able to identify and address minor equipment and material issues; make adjustments if applicable. Identify technical issues with or without maintenance.

  • Coordinating and aligning standards between shifts.

  • Define and review, and drive improvements to standard work.

  • Perform standard work audits and identify and address gaps.

  • Cooperate with local and network resources on system updates. Partner with maintenance on the execution of preventative maintenance. Lead and facilitate improvement activities on issues that cross team and functional boundaries.

Cost

  • Lead Root Cause Corrective on waste reduction initiatives.

  • Participation on plant-wide team focused on waste reduction and continuous process improvement initiatives.

  • Coach & develop cost reduction with others.

  • Active engagement in auditing of countermeasures.
